What is the time bar for personal injury in Scotland?

The statute of limitations for Personal Injury lawyers Scotland is three years from the date of the injury or from the day the person first learned (or should have reasonably learned) of the injury. This deadline is applicable to all personal injury claims, including those resulting from car accidents, workplace accidents, and instances of medical malpractice.
